Key Insights of Japan Resonator and Oscillator Market
- Market Valuation: Estimated at approximately $2.5 billion in 2023, with steady growth driven by electronics and automotive sectors.
- Forecast Trajectory: Projected to reach $4.2 billion by 2033, exhibiting a CAGR of around 5.8% from 2026 to 2033.
- Dominant Segments: Quartz crystal resonators dominate, followed by MEMS-based oscillators, with increasing adoption in automotive and IoT applications.
- Key Applications: Critical in telecommunications, consumer electronics, automotive ADAS, and industrial automation systems.
- Leading Geography: Japan holds approximately 60% market share, leveraging its advanced manufacturing ecosystem and R&D capabilities.
- Market Drivers: Rising demand for miniaturized, high-precision timing components, and the proliferation of 5G infrastructure.
- Competitive Landscape: Major players include Seiko Epson, Murata Manufacturing, and Taiyo Yuden, with increasing participation from startups and ODMs.
- Innovation Trends: Shift toward MEMS resonators, integration with IoT devices, and development of temperature-compensated oscillators.
- Regulatory & Supply Chain Factors: Japan’s strategic alliances and export controls influence global supply chain stability and pricing.

Strategic Positioning of Japan Resonator and Oscillator Market Leaders
Leading firms in Japan’s resonator and oscillator landscape leverage their technological expertise, extensive R&D, and manufacturing scale to maintain competitive advantage. Seiko Epson, for example, capitalizes on its legacy in precision timing components, continuously innovating in MEMS and temperature-compensated oscillators. Murata Manufacturing emphasizes integration with IoT and automotive sectors, expanding its product portfolio to include miniaturized, energy-efficient solutions. Taiyo Yuden’s focus on high-frequency quartz resonators positions it as a preferred supplier for 5G infrastructure and satellite communications.
These companies are investing in next-generation materials, such as piezoelectric ceramics and advanced silicon substrates, to enhance performance and reliability. Strategic alliances with global tech giants and participation in international standards bodies bolster their market positioning. Moreover, Japanese firms are increasingly adopting Industry 4.0 practices, integrating automation and AI-driven quality control to reduce costs and improve product consistency. The competitive landscape is also witnessing a surge in startups specializing in MEMS resonators, which are disrupting traditional quartz-based solutions with innovative, scalable manufacturing processes.

Dynamic Market Trends Shaping Japan Resonator and Oscillator Industry
The industry is witnessing a paradigm shift driven by technological innovation and evolving application demands. The transition from traditional quartz resonators to MEMS-based solutions is accelerating, driven by miniaturization, integration, and power efficiency. The automotive sector’s push toward autonomous driving and electrification demands high-frequency, temperature-stable oscillators capable of operating reliably under harsh conditions. Similarly, the expansion of 5G infrastructure necessitates high-performance, low-phase-noise oscillators for base stations and user equipment.
Emerging trends include the integration of resonators into IoT sensors and wearable devices, requiring ultra-low power consumption and high stability. The adoption of AI and machine learning in design and manufacturing processes enhances product performance and reduces time-to-market. Additionally, the development of temperature-compensated and oven-controlled oscillators addresses the need for precision in aerospace and defense applications. These trends collectively position Japan as a leader in next-generation timing solutions, with ongoing investments in MEMS technology and materials science fueling future growth.
